Transaction e28d91e48a1dd1242308e3ae31d2700859b5b71b2ea2e6e7e9160229f4297199
1 Input
1 Output
-
e28d91e48a1dd1242308e3ae31d2700859b5b71b2ea2e6e7e9160229f4297199:0
- value
- 1512491
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b95e965fec8fc9016fde0bd17fc1b68744ad81a9 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hu9KY7iEuWPNaaz27r4vA1fL9vBhsvQWC